13 Cozy and inviting country-style dining rooms
The dining room is a space designed for family gatherings. It’s where friends and family members spend time together and enjoy other’s company, A busy family doesn’t have much time to spend together but they usually all find the time to have dinner together. In this case you would want the dining room to be a warm and inviting space that transfers its attributes to the ones using it.

A country-style kitchen is exactly what you should be looking for. This type of décor is always warm, cozy and inviting and these are characteristics usually associated with dinner time. You might think that creating such a décor is easy. It’s simpler than creating a sophisticated dining room décor but it still requires time and energy. If you’ve already decided to opt for a country-style kitchen interior then you shouldn’t be worried about having to be very creative. In this case it’s all about being traditional.

First of all, think about the materials you should use. Wood is something you should definitely include in your kitchen’s décor. It adds warmth to the room and it’s a material that gets more beautiful as it ages. The lighting should also be soft and warm. You can use a chandelier with an aged finish or candles. Keep it simple and opt for a rectangular wooden table and some traditional chairs. You can also use table linens and patterned shades or curtains for the windows.
